C906 PJH is a 1986 Talbot Camper in White with a 1,971cc petrol engine. This vehicle has been through 20 MOT tests with a personal pass rate of 65%.
Across all 1986 Talbot Camper models, the average MOT pass rate is 62.0% with a typical mileage of 69,848 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Talbot Camper f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 230 recorded failures. If you're considering buying C906 PJH, it's worth having these areas checked by a mechanic before committing.
The Talbot Camper typically stays on UK roads for around 43 years. At 40 years old, this Talbot Camper is approaching the upper end of the typical lifespan for this model.
